Thomas Tuchel reveals why he decided to become England’s head coach

The English Football Association have confirmed Chelsea’s former manager, Thomas Tuchel as its coach of England ahead of the 2026 FIFA World Cup.

The FA announced Thomas Tuchel’s news on its official website on Wednesday, October 16, 2024. According to reports released by the body, the German international will resume his role on January 1, 2025, and will be assisted by English international, Anthony Barry.

Thomas Tuchel’s impressive list of coaching honours includes league titles in France and Germany, twice with Paris Saint-Germain and most recently with Bayern Munich in the 2022-23 season, having won his first major trophy in 2017 when Borussia Dortmund lifted the German Cup.

What did Thomas Tuchel say about his role as England’s head coach?

Thomas Tuchel expressed his satisfaction on joining the English national team in his first interview at the club.

“I am very proud to have been given the honour of leading the England team. I have long felt a personal connection to the game in this country, and it has given me some incredible moments already. To have the chance to represent England is a huge privilege, and the opportunity to work with this special and talented group of players is very exciting”.

How long is Tuchel’s contract with England?

Tuchel’s contract will last for 18 months which is from January 2025 until after the 2026 World Cup.

English supporters will hope that their team can enjoy success under the German international as they look to win a trophy for the first time since 1966 which was when they won the FIFA World Cup.
